Material and Finish
I pay close attention to the material because it affects both durability and appearance. Some medals are made from metal alloys, while others may be plastic-coated or resin-based. I prefer medals with a solid feel and a polished finish because they look more premium. For gold, silver, and bronze medals, I always make sure the coating is even and does not look faded or cheap.
Design and Customization
I like medals that can be customized with event names, dates, or logos. A personalized medal feels more special and memorable. I also look at the front and back design carefully. A clean, bold design usually stands out better than one that is overly crowded. If I’m ordering for an event, I try to match the medal design with the theme of the occasion.
Ribbon Quality
The ribbon is just as important to me as the medal itself. I check that it is strong, comfortable, and securely attached. I prefer ribbons with bright colors and neat stitching because they make the medal look complete. If the ribbon feels thin or weak, I know the medal may not hold up well during use.
Size and Weight
When I choose medals, I look at both size and weight. A medal that is too small may not feel special, while one that is too heavy may be uncomfortable to wear. I usually aim for a balanced size that feels substantial but still practical. For ceremonies, I find that medium to large medals often make the best impression.
